  1. Notepad bug with encoding auto-detection


    I found an interesting mis-behavior of notepad.Try creating two files.Put any kind of Japanese character in them to make one file just below 1024B and one file above 1024B can be any size. You can use the same characters in both files.For example, you can do it with the simplest one of them - hiragana "a" .In the first file, enter it 341 times 341 x UTF8's 6 bytes = 1023 B.In the second file, enter it 342 times 342 x UTF8's 6 bytes = 1026 B, 2 bytes above 1kB.Firstly - if you open any of these files by double-clicking them, there is no problem. Both will open and look just fine, both g

    Notepad bug with encoding auto-detection

    CE character encoding in Notepad

    I hate Windows feature that enforces installing localized software - e.g. I live in Poland so if I set my location as "Poland" many apps will be installed with Polish interface, which I don't want to.

    Therefore I've installed my OS in en-US version and left US as my location. Now it's all nice in terms of apps interface, as it's always English. Most programs cause no problems with one exception - Notepad...

    Notepad bug with encoding auto-detection [​IMG]

    Whenever I open a txt file with Polish national characters, I see "bushes" instead of them. I tried to open them as UFT-8 encoded, but it hasn't helped. I've changed Notepad default font into CE encoding - no effect.

    I tend to believe the default Notepad encoding is set to westerns somewhere, but I can't figure where to look for the appropriate setting - can anyone advise me on how to change it, so txt files displayed correctly?
